R1233zd is a hydrofluoroolefin (HFO) refrigerant that has gained popularity in recent years due to its low global warming potential (GWP) and environmentally friendly properties. It is a colorless, odorless gas with a molecular formula of C3H2F3Cl. R1233zd is widely used in various refrigeration applications, including air conditioning, refrigeration, and heat pump systems.

As a next-generation, ultra-low Global Warming Potential (GWP) refrigerant, R1233zd(E) is the industry-standard replacement for R123 in low-pressure applications.
